Job Summary:

This position provides an opportunity to perform research with a specific focus on investigating the gut microbiome-joint axis in the context of Osteoarthritis, as well as microbiome impacts on the musculoskeletal system. The Zuscik Laboratory is a team of researchers with diverse research interests, located within the Department of Orthopedics at the University of Colorado on the Anschutz Medical Campus. This position requires a highly motivated self-starter who is willing to learn and is able to work effectively independently and as a contributing team member. The ideal candidate will be experienced in osteoarthritis, musculoskeletal biology, and gut microbiome with a track record of publications supporting experience in these areas.

Key Responsibilities:
  • Analysis and dissemination of results related to ongoing and new projects within the group. More specifically:
    • Direct projects funded under an NIH grant aimed at elucidating the role of the gut microbiome in obesity-related acceleration of osteoarthritis
    • Contribute to ongoing projects in the lab, focused on 1) therapeutic potential of hydrolyzed hyaline cartilage oral supplements on osteoarthritis, 2) role of the B-cell in obesity associated osteoarthritis, and 3) study of the efficacy of abaloparatide and other parathyroid hormone receptor type 1 agonists as chondroregenerative interventions in osteoarthritis
    • In each of these contexts, scientific abstract presentation at national/international conferences and development manuscript for publication in the peer-reviewed literature.
    • Serve a lab managerial role, including coordination of finances and ordering, animal colony oversight, meeting planning, and writing activities both for ongoing projects and upcoming grant submissions.
    • This work will involve use of mouse, rat and rabbit models of disease, and work with human tissues and cells
  • Mentorship and professional development of younger lab members
  • Development of competitive applications for extramural grant funds
  • Serve a lab managerial role, including coordination of finances and ordering, animal colony oversight, meeting planning, and implementation of lab initiatives/new research directions in partnership with Dr. Zuscik

Why Join Us:

The Department of Orthopedics is situated on the University of Colorado Anschutz Medical Campus, a $2.5 billion dollar complex that combines state of the art hospitals and basic science research. The Department of Orthopedics has several laboratories for basic research (Stem Cell Biology, Molecular Biology, Genetics, Biomechanics, and Gait and Movement Analysis). The department conducts basic, translational, and clinical research on adult reconstruction, osteoarthritis, osteoporosis, fracture repair, growth plate repair, lower back pain, scoliosis, metabolism, prosthesis design and other orthopedic topics.
